Tucked away in the much coveted suburb of Congo where only a handful of tightly held streets exist, this quintessential beach shack captures everything people fall in love with about this special coastal enclave. Encased by National Park, with the sound of waves rolling in and a park and beach waiting at the end of the street, this is a home that feels a world away while still keeping everyday conveniences within easy reach. In a suburb where homes are rarely available under the $1m mark (and certainly not when they are presented like this!) this is a genuinely special opportunity.

Freshly painted inside and out, the home strikes the perfect balance between raw, modern materials and classic beach-house charm. Timber floors and burnished concrete ground the interiors with an understated, industrial edge, while new carpet in the bedrooms and soft sheer curtains add warmth and comfort. Enormous north-east facing windows and oversized stacker doors to the front flood the home with natural light and blur the line between indoors and out, drawing you straight onto the deck to soak in the bushland outlook. The rear outlook offers just as much glass, natural light and bushy outlook, and of course a second undercover deck, there is room for everyone to play, relax and entertain.

Designed with easy coastal living in mind, the bedrooms are thoughtfully separated to provide privacy, making the layout ideal for families, guests or holiday letting. Two undercover entertaining decks offer options for all seasons, whether it's a quiet morning coffee listening to the surf or long afternoons with friends after a day at the beach.

Practicality hasn't been overlooked either. Dedicated storage rooms provide ample space for surfboards, bikes and beach toys, while also allowing you to securely lock away personal items if you choose to Airbnb. An outdoor shower is a must-have inclusion, and the brand new septic system means you can truly set and forget.

Cute, calm and beautifully presented, this is Congo living at its best - peaceful, connected to nature and part of a small, welcoming community where homes are rarely offered and always cherished.
